HIBB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

176 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Hibbett, Inc. Common Stock (HIBB)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$466M — up 50% from $312M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 46 funds opened new HIBB positions and 29 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 47 added to existing stakes and 62 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Numeric Investors, opening a new position worth an estimated $14.9M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, exiting entirely with an estimated $7.66M sold.
